Ohio Rev. Code Ann. § 4927.122

Upward alterations of rates

Effective: March 20, 2019; Latest Legislation: House Bill 402 - 132nd General Assembly

Subject to section 4927.124 of the Revised Code, the public utilities commission shall allow upward alterations to the rate for basic local exchange service by an incumbent local exchange carrier by any amount necessary in order to comply with the eligibility requirements prescribed by the federal communications commission for the federal universal service high-cost program. Upward alterations may be ordered to be phased in over a period not to exceed three years if the commission determines that a phase-in is necessary to protect the public interest.
